在现代社会,密码学扮演着至关重要的角色,无论是在个人通信、网络安全还是商业交易中。其中,MR密码是一种常见的字母组合密码,它以看似相似却又各异的字母组合为特点,给密码破解带来了不小的挑战。本文将深入探讨MR密码的构成、破解方法以及如何防范此类密码。
一、MR密码的构成
MR密码通常由两个或多个字母组合而成,这些字母在视觉上可能非常相似,如O和0、I和l等。这种设计使得MR密码在视觉上具有一定的迷惑性,增加了破解难度。
1. 字母相似性
MR密码中的字母相似性主要体现在以下几个方面:
- 形状相似:如O和0、I和l等,这些字母在形状上非常相似,容易混淆。
- 大小写差异:某些字母的大小写形式差异较大,如A和a、B和b等。
- 特殊符号:MR密码中可能包含一些特殊符号,如%、&、#等,这些符号与字母的相似性增加了破解难度。
2. 组合方式
MR密码的组合方式多种多样,常见的有以下几种:
- 顺序组合:将相似字母按顺序排列,如O0Iil。
- 间隔组合:在相似字母之间加入其他字母或符号,如O-i-l0。
- 混合组合:将相似字母与其他字母或符号混合,如O0il#。
二、破解MR密码的方法
破解MR密码需要一定的技巧和耐心,以下是一些常见的破解方法:
1. 视觉分析
通过仔细观察MR密码中的字母和符号,尝试找出其中的规律。例如,如果密码中的字母在形状上相似,可以尝试将它们替换为相似的字母进行尝试。
2. 字典攻击
利用密码破解工具,对MR密码进行字典攻击。字典攻击是一种常见的密码破解方法,通过穷举所有可能的密码组合,最终找到正确的密码。
3. 脚本编程
编写脚本程序,自动尝试所有可能的MR密码组合。这种方法适用于具有大量相似字母和符号的MR密码。
4. 上下文分析
根据MR密码所在的上下文环境,尝试推断出可能的密码。例如,如果MR密码出现在一篇文章中,可以根据文章的主题和内容猜测密码。
三、防范MR密码
为了防范MR密码,以下是一些建议:
1. 使用复杂密码
避免使用过于简单的MR密码,尽量使用包含字母、数字和符号的复杂密码。
2. 定期更换密码
定期更换密码,降低密码被破解的风险。
3. 注意密码安全
在设置和使用密码时,注意保护密码的安全性,避免泄露给他人。
4. 学习密码破解技巧
了解密码破解方法,提高自身的密码安全意识。
总之,MR密码作为一种具有迷惑性的字母组合密码,具有一定的破解难度。了解其构成、破解方法和防范措施,有助于我们在日常生活中更好地保护个人信息和财产安全。
